- Home
- 925206-65-1
- RRx-001,97%
RRx-001,97%
Guess you like
CAS No:313348-27-5
CAS No:1363383-02-1
CAS No:3077-12-1
CAS No:2217-02-9
CAS No:1953-02-2
CAS No:189060-13-7
CAS No:630-93-3
CAS No:64665-60-7
CAS No:98420-89-4
CAS No:55095-16-4
CAS No:2226-88-2
CAS No:81256-88-4

